The story behind the image

I love to take my camera during the early morning hours and explore the surroundings before sunrise when only very few people are around. This is perfect relaxation for me and enables me to become one with the scene.

And so I went to the Pichler landing pier in Seeboden, Austria, before sunrise to catch the mood before sunrise and the sunrise itself.

Much to my surprise there was already a lot of action. A group of waterski enthusiasts prepared their equipment for an early-morning training. There were also several swimmers and two or three SUP’ers. Despite all the acitivity I managed to capture a beautiful sunset with the tiny pancake lens, Canon’s EF-M22mm f/2 STM. Nice.
